The supervision agreement creates clear, consistent, and supportive supervision practices that improve professional performance and development.
The supervision tools provided (please also see the Supervision Template, Guidelines and Tip Sheet) help supervisors effectively guide and evaluate their team members and give supervisees a clear understanding of what support they can expect.
The Supervision Agreement sets mutual expectations and goals, encouraging a collaborative and trusting relationship. Using these resources helps organisations support employee growth and overall success.
Sections include:
- Expectations and roles
- Goals
- Supervision mode, including time and place
- Supervision considerations.
